English sensation Lady Sovereign was recently courted by Def Jam's HNIC Jay-Z to join the newly formed Roc La Familia subsidiary.
Jay-Z had heard the buzz about popular London rapper Lady Sovereign and flew her out to Def Jam's NYC offices for a conference on August 11th and 12th. "In the meetings they were joined by LA Reid and Usher," Sov's manager Zack Biddu confirmed with SOHH.com. Jigga asked her to make an off-the-cuff performance for the heavyweights in the room, where she delivered a taste of her humorous verses. Hov was so impressed, that after an hour he offered Sov the chance to start working with some big names as soon as she was ready. "Next stage is to start cutting some tracks in US with Missy Elliott's team," Biddu tells SOHH.com. While Sov is busy negotiating with Def Jam, her first US single will be released by Chocolate Industries, with a remix by Ad Rock of the legendary Beastie Boys. Lady Sovereign, who's only 18 years old and 5"1', has been making a big stir lately. She has already played shows with grime all stars, Dizee Rascal, and The Streets, as well as Shady Records' recording artists Obie Trice and D12. She also has a single coming out produced by the Basement Jaxx called "Hoodie" on November 7th. (Copy and pasted^) |
